"We dropped into Madhu's in Southall after an airport drop and managed to find parking on this very busy high street next to Iceland. It was almost 2pm and that's perhaps why we were quite easily able to get a table as a walk in. They have a lovely selection of items on the menu but the chicken curry was absolutely excellent delightful flavours not at all overpowering and not too creamy nor too spicy just right. The laacha paratha that we ordered with it was excellent too. The jeera chicken, on the other hand, was a little dry and tough while the mogo dish that we ordered was a little too spicy with too much gravy that drowned the flavour of the mogo. Having said all that the service was very good and the prices are very reasonable. I note that the Madhu's chain has gone quite upmarket with some of its newer branches although I suspect that prices at its fancier sites are pretty fancy too so if you want to enjoy their food at very competitive prices then this is the place to come."
